Operational Challenges & Bottlenecks Stringent regulatory approval timelines for new formulations and ingredients. High costs associated with compliance, certification, and quality assurance. Distribution complexities in reaching rural and suburban markets. Market saturation in mainstream segments necessitating innovation-driven differentiation. Regulatory Landscape & Compliance Mandatory adherence to Japan’s Pharmaceutical and Medical Device Act (PMDA) and Cosmetic Act. Certification requirements for organic and natural claims, including JAS (Japanese Agricultural Standards). Product safety assessments and ingredient transparency are critical for market approval. Timeline for regulatory approval typically ranges from 6 to 12 months, depending on product complexity.
